Abstract
The dc I-V curves and spectral response of high-quality superconducting point contacts have been experimentally studied. The model of these contacts is suggested to account for their dc properties. These high-quality contacts have a high sensitivity to microwave and background radiation. Spectral response referred to the power absorbed in the contact has been obtained using echellette grating monochromator. Spectral response curves are in qualitative agreement with the theory considering the influence of background radiation on the contact.
